As reported in a previous paper1), two antifungal substances were isolated from a culture filtrate of S. fungicidicus. The one, unamycin, was a tetraene antifungal substance and another, unamycin B, was an antifungal substance related to toyokamycin2) and the antibiotic E-2123). Processes for production and isolation and properties of these antifungal substances were described in the previous paper. Antifungal effects, and toxicities are presented in this paper.
